    If you refuse to use lighter-weight software, then yeah, it's time to upgrade your hardware. An average of 74°c means that you have ~20°c of headroom before hitting the Intel chip's junction temp and shutting off the hardware (or causing permanent damage). Your laptop should be idling much cooler even if it's one of those godawful Intel i9 16" models that runs hotter than Satan's jacuzzi.

    Eventually MacOS will switch away from ACPI/UEFI power/temp management to use their custom devicetree drivers. Even the hacky Opencore workarounds won't fix the experience on your laptop, it will likely only be worse-supported from here on out. Backend architecture like libdispatch has probably already begun this process on Tahoe.

    You've either got to downgrade macOS, get a new laptop or switch to an Intel-friendly OS. I'll leave the choice up to you.
